Please do NOT build this circuit to charge a high power device like a
mobile phone. First, small 9V (PP3) style batteries are NOT high power
devices. They are designed for loads that draw less than 25 mA. Using
them to charge a high current device like a mobile phone is VERY
DANGEROUS.
Second, the regulator circuit is lacking proper
decoupling capacitors. The switch mode power supplies in the phone's
charging circuit will not work properly without high frequency bypass
capacitors on the regulator's output.
